House with the bullet

House with the bullet

By far the most important date in Alkmaar's history is October 8, 1573. This is the day when the brave people of Alkmaar defeated the Spanish army in the 80-year war. The famous 'House with the bullet' in the Appelsteeg still reminds us of the fierce battle.

Cheese Market

Cheese Market

What’s more Dutch than a traditional Cheese Market? Alkmaar has the most famous, biggest and oldest one! You can enjoy this traditional event from April to september, every Friday from 10:00h to 13:00h, on the Waagplein in the centre of Alkmaar.
Experience the Cheese Market in the evening, which is held on every Tuesday nights in July and August, from 19:00h till 21:00h.

Dutch Cheesemuseum

Dutch Cheesemuseum

The Dutch Cheese Museum was founded in Alkmaar in 1983. It is located in the historic Waaggebouw, which overlooks the cheese market. In the museum you will find lots of interesting information about cheese: its history, production methods and the cheese trade. Grote Sint Laurenskerk

Grote Sint Laurenskerk

The Grote Sint Laurenskerk is the largest and most popular monument of Alkmaar. The church is open and free to visit all summer and on several weekends. Weekly, thousands visit the church amounting to over 70.000 visitors a year. The medieval church is a basilica built in Brabantian gothic style and houses two extraordinary organs: the Van Covelens and the Van Hagerbeer/Schnitger organs, which are still played during various concerts throughout the year.

National Beer Museum The Boom

National Beer Museum The Boom

Beer has been the most popular alcoholic beverage in these parts of the world for a few thousand years. But how is it brewed? What exactly is malt and why is yeast so important? You can find out all about it when you visit De Boom National Beer Museum in Alkmaar. This unique museum - appropriately housed in a former brewery - introduces you to the tools, equipment and machines which have played a key role in the production of this ‘golden brew’ in the past two centuries.

Museum BroekerVeiling

Museum BroekerVeiling

Museum BroekerVeiling is not just a museum. In Broek op Langedijk you can find the oldest sail-through auction in the world. This is where the Dutch auction (also called a clock auction or open-outcry descending-price auction) originated in 1887.

Museum Mill Schermer

Museum Mill Schermer

The Museum Mill in Schermerhorn is one of the eleven remaining polder mills in the Schermer that 400 years ago dried the polder. The Museum Mill is open to the public every day from 1 April to 1 November. Questions about how the mill works? The miller will gladly explain it to you.
